Cost

It is important to take into consideration the cost when selecting an asbestos lawyer. The majority of law firms operate on the basis of contingency, which means they do not get paid until their clients receive compensation. This allows victims to get legal aid without having to pay up front costs or fees.

The best New York asbestos attorneys will assist victims family members, as well as the companies who exposed them to asbestos, recover compensation for past, current and future medical expenses loss of earnings, pain, suffering, and funeral costs. They will also seek restitution from the companies that caused their exposure. Most cases involve asbestos exposure in workplaces such as shipyards, power plants, factories, and construction sites.

Asbestos was widely used in industrial applications due to its fire retardant properties. People exposed to this hazardous substance may have been afflicted with illnesses such as mesothelioma, a rare lung cancer that affects the lining of the lungs (pleural mesothelioma) or the stomach (peritoneal mesothelioma). Even those who didn't work directly with asbestos could be at risk of developing this deadly illness because it can be transmitted through airborne particles.

Usually, victims have to file their lawsuit within the statute of limitations, which differs by state. A seasoned New York mesothelioma attorney will assist their clients in determining the statute of limitations for their case and ensure that the lawsuit is filed in time.

Asbestos exposure could lead to cancers that are aggressive, such as lung cancer and mesothelioma. These diseases aren't diagnosed for 20 to 50 years after the initial exposure. Many workers who had high-risk occupations and were exposed to asbestos are now suffering from mesothelioma or other health issues resulting from their exposure. These include powerhouse workers, shipyard workers, manufacturing workers, asbestos fabricators and asbestos case producers, asbestos contractors, and other tradespeople.

Review

Asbestos is a naturally occurring chemical that was once very well-liked in construction because of its fire-retardant properties. It was used in pipe insulation, boilers, asbestos cement, shingles and other building materials. Workers who were exposed to these products may develop asbestos-related illnesses like mesothelioma.
